'Mandrake' by Borgia was originally released on HOS Records in 1994, now defunct. The DAT was missing. Therefore no digital copies were available for a long time. This file is a newly found edited version of part one and two; part three was not included. Although not part of Supernova Records catalogue, the sound is not too dissimilar. So we created a black edition to differentiate it from Phase 1 releases (1994-1998) and Phase 2 - (2019 - Present). Alfredo Violante wrote 'Mandrake' under the alias Borgia. The B side, Belladonna was written by Alfredo Violante, Guido Gaule and Johnny Morris. INTERESTING FACTS: Although the track is known as 'Mandrake', its original title was 'Belladonna' and vice versa. The press implant inverted the labels.
